Tiger Lawyer
Currently working on a grrrrrrrreeeeeat book, written by the dashing Ryan Ferrier with artwork by one man army Matt McCray and my partner in crime on the book, Vic Malhotra
I was fortunate enough to tag along on the first book, doing some greyscales to punch up the crime noir feel.
Page comparison And a page after Ryan applies zee words, captions and SFX
Lucky enough this springboarded into coming on as the colorist for the second book, so I feel extremely fortunate. Here's a promo with lines by Vic and colours by myself, an homage to Hell Yeah(Image comics) which will feature one page of Tiger Lawyer starting with issue four(came out in June!)
